Dirty Birds Rally

The Dirty Birds Rally will kick off the Falcons’ football season with special guests, musical performances and giveaways.

The event, hosted by Ryan Cameron and DJ Shockley, will feature a Gucci Mane performance and appearances by current Falcons players, coaches, cheerleaders and mascot Freddie Falcon. The party takes place on the Green at Atlantic Station.

Location: Midtown - 1380 Atlantic Dr NW; Time: 7 p.m.; Date: Friday, Sept. 9; Admission: Free; Website: atlantafalcons.com/rally

Best Friends Animal Society Pop-Up Pet Adoption

Come by Atlantic Green on Saturday, Sept. 10 from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m. to find your next best friend!

Best Friends Animal Society will be there with many adorable pups looking for their “furever” homes and families. The non-profit animal sanctuary and rescue organization works collaboratively with Atlanta-area shelters, animal welfare organizations and other individuals to save the lives of pets in shelters across the region and the country.

Location: Midtown - 1380 Atlantic Dr NW; Time: 11 a.m. to 2 p.m.; Date: Saturday, Sept. 10; Admission: Free; Website: atlanticstation.com

Tiny Doors ATL Open Studio

Meet Karen Anderson Singer, the artist behind Tiny Doors ATL, one of Atlanta’s cutest projects, when the artist-in-residence opens her studio for a behind-the-scenes look at how her public art is created. View Tiny Doors in progress, shop exclusive merchandise, browse the retired door gallery and learn how she became one of Atlanta’s most popular and well-known artists.

Location: Midtown - 1380 Atlantic Dr NW; Time: 10 a.m. to 3 p.m.; Date: Saturday, Sept. 17; Admission: Free; Website: atlanticstation.com
